Vicky Cristina Barcelona (2008) is a romantic comedy-drama written and directed by Woody Allen. It follows two American friends, Vicky (Rebecca Hall) — practical and engaged — and Cristina (Scarlett Johansson) — impulsive and searching — who spend a summer in Barcelona. There they meet charismatic artist Juan Antonio (Javier Bardem) and his volatile ex-wife María Elena (Penélope Cruz), triggering a complex, passionate love quadrangle.
